As an acupuncturist, you handle sensitive patient information, unique treatment protocols, and business strategies. A robust Non-Disclosure Agreement is essential to safeguard these confidential assets, mitigate risks like infection claims or scope of practice violations, and ensure your practice flourishes securely in Illinois.

The core legal purpose of a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) is to establish a legal framework to protect confidential and proprietary information shared between parties. It restricts the unauthorized disclosure or use of such information, thereby enabling parties to collaborate, negotiate, or explore business opportunities while safeguarding sensitive information.

Illinois has unique laws like the Biometric Information Privacy Act (BIPA) and the Illinois Human Rights Act, which can impact confidentiality and data handling. An Illinois-specific NDA helps ensure your agreements comply with state-specific requirements, offering stronger protection for your practice and patient data than a generic NDA.
This NDA is designed to protect various confidential aspects of your acupuncture practice, including client lists, treatment protocols, proprietary meridian maps, unique herbal consultation formulas, financial data, and other trade secrets, including information shared during a 'treatment session' or collected via an 'intake form'.
Beyond general confidentiality, this NDA includes clauses that can help mitigate risks such as 'needle injury liability' and 'infection claims' by reinforcing the confidential nature of safety protocols and patient consent processes. It also helps prevent 'scope of practice violations' by clearly defining the limits of shared information as it relates to professional conduct and licensing requirements.
